その他の書誌記述:The migration policies stablished in Mexico by the end of the :XIX century and the beginins of the XX century, where factors that attracted the first Asian imigrations, chinese, koreans, and japanese.Intemal causes of the place of origin of this imigrants, among o thers: politics, economics, social and legal induced this migratory wave that where in different periods. The incorporation of this groups into mexican culture, favored, in the places where they got stablished, the development of the agriculture, fishing, the comerce, the railroad, the minery, the tecnology, among others.
